Surgery for Kids with Hidden Epilepsy
Sunday, April 6, 2025
Kids with epilepsy face a lot of hurdles. Surgery can be a big help, but it's not always the answer. Doctors need to weigh the benefits against the risks and the costs. In places where resources are limited, this becomes even more important.
The use of advanced imaging techniques is crucial. However, their high cost and limited availability can be a barrier. Doctors need to find a balance between using the best tools available and making sure the treatment is affordable and accessible.
In the end, it's all about giving kids the best chance at a normal life. Surgery can be a game-changer, but it's not a one-size-fits-all solution. Doctors need to consider each case carefully and make decisions based on what's best for the child.
